Smoked Pepper Turkey Waffle Sandwich - Home & Family

Chef Melissa Cookston Cooks

World Champion Pit Master, Chef Melissa Cookston is in the yard cooking up a smoked turkey waffle sandwich with sweet potato chips. While she is prepping the turkey, Melissa talks about her experience of being the very first female World Champion Pit Master and breaking into a “boys’ club” of BBQ. When prepping the turkey, make sure you smoke up for three hours. She chooses to smoke the meat over BBQing it because she uses big cuts of meat and smoking it makes it juicer and more tender.

Beauty Products in the Kitchen

Your eyes are not deceiving you, Kym Douglas is in the kitchen showing you some common beauty products that can also be used as helpful kitchen utensils. This includes using a metal tooth hair pick to help keep your onion in place when slicing it, placing cotton balls in your rubber gloves to keep your fingernails from puncturing them and finally, she uses dental floss to slice soft cheese.

Sandra Brown Interview - Home & Family

Sandra Brown Interview

The author of “White Hot,” among other books is opening up to Home & Family about her writing career. Her best-selling book has now become a Hallmark Movies & Mysteries original movie, and Sandra shares that she and her husband even had cameos. For the first time, Sandra also got to act as Executive Producer of “White Hot.” She also talks about how she started her writing career. She credits her husband’s encouragement to inspiring her to write. She says she had a fire in her belly and it took over a year to complete a manuscript and then got feedback from friends. She started doing her research and worked hard on her re-writes. From there, she found an agent and manager and readers.
